*RST Condition: SOUR:FM:STATE OFF and SOUR:PULM:STATE OFF
Related Commands: SOUR:PULM:STATE, SOUR:PULS:POLarity
The variable pulse-width control for this channel is provided by the algorithm
language. When the algorithm executes an assignment statement to this
channel, the value assigned will be the pulse-width setting. For example:
O140 = .0025 /* set channel 43 pulse-width to 2.5 msec */
SOUR:PULS:PER .005,(@140)
